Civics and Citizenship in City Hall

Civics focused tour of City Hall exploring the roles and responsibilities of local government and active and engaged citizens.

City Hall is the civic seat of the city and is home to the Lord Mayor and Deputy Mayor. As a heritage-listed building, City Hall is unique in that it is also a busy and active working building with many civic activities on offer for the Brisbane community. This experience includes a tour of City Hall to ignite discussion on the role of local government and democratic decision making.

Inclusions

This guided tour delivered by Museum Educators includes a visit to the Public Gallery of Council Chambers and other historical rooms throughout the building.

Please note: The Public Gallery of Council Chambers is closed on Tuesdays and unavailable for tours.
